Under the percentage-of-completion method, the percent complete is often estimated by comparing the cost incurred to date with the total estimated cost to complete.
Genetic Tendency
A predisposition for certain traits or conditions to be passed down from parents to offspring through their genes.
Differentiation
The process by which behaviors and physical structures become more specialized.
Visual Cliff
An experimental apparatus used to study infants' perception of depth and their ability to assess risks of falling.
Infant's Posture
Infant's posture refers to the common positions and alignments that an infant's body takes, which evolve as they grow and develop motor skills.
